Veterans Championships 2010

The Vets championships are coming up. These will be conducted over several weeks - How many rounds will there be? How many rounds do I have to play in? What dates do I need to quarantine so I can compete?

Firstly, the dates for the championships are:

Friday 25 June First Round
Friday 9 July Second Round
Friday 23 July Third Round
Friday 30 July Final Round

Secondly, the conditions of play for these Veteran Championships apply:

   1. The event is a stroke event.

   2. Members must play in 3 out of the 4 rounds as nominated in the Yearly Fixture       Book with the 4th round being a compulsory round.

   3. Handicaps will remain as per player’s handicap at the date of the first round for the Championships. Maximum handicap for the championships is 27.

   4. There will be a seeded draw in the 4th round. The best two gross scores and the best  two net scores in Division 1 followed by the best two gross scores and the best two net scores in Division 2.

   5. Division 1 – 1-18 Hcp

   6. Division 2 – 19-27

   7. In the event of a tie after round four in the gross event, a playoff will take place on holes 1, 8 and 9.

   8. In the event of a tie in the nett event, a countback on the last round will decide the winner.

   9. Motorised carts are able to be used by members participating in the event.

  10. Championship rules can be changed by the Committee in the event of adverse changes – eg the weather or other.
